About the Role
We are seeking an experienced Project Development Manager to lead the planning, design, and pre-construction phases of major new construction and modernization projects for the Los Angeles Unified School District (LAUSD).
This is a senior-level role responsible for overseeing scope, schedule, budget, and overall project success across multiple complex capital improvement projects. The ideal candidate is a strong leader with deep technical expertise and the ability to manage multidisciplinary teams.
Key Responsibilities
- Lead and coordinate pre-construction activities for new school and modernization projects
- Manage scope, schedule, budget, and overall project delivery
- Resolve complex planning, design, and construction-related issues
- Supervise and direct Assistant Facility Development Managers, Design Managers, and design professionals
- Track and report project budgets, schedules, risks, and milestones
- Review projects through all development phases and assess progress and performance
- Coordinate with utility providers and government agencies
- Support A/E contract development, bid planning, and procurement
- Review consultant scopes, fees, and payment applications
- Provide oversight for scheduling, cost control, quality control, and contract administration
- Coordinate with internal LAUSD departments and site teams
- Develop internal policies and procedures
- Perform other duties as assigned
Must Meet Minimum Requirements to Be Considered
Required Experience:
- Minimum of 10 years managing the planning, design, construction, and coordination of capital projects
Required Education:
- Bachelor’s degree in Architecture, Engineering, or Construction Management from an accredited college or university
Preferred Qualifications
- Experience with new construction and modernization projects
- LEED and/or CHPS project experience
- CEQA and agency approvals experience
- Public-sector procurement and delivery methods
- Strong communication and community engagement skills
- BIM experience
- Formal Construction Partnering experience
Preferred Licenses and Certifications
- Registered Architect (CA) or Professional Engineer
- Certified Construction Manager (CCM)
- LEED Accredited Professional
